Dim Sum Chef Inc.
November 20, 2007 · Fail
🪳cooked
- official resultFail
- resultFail
- inspection typeEating & Drinking w/ Take Out
- failed findings9
- critical findings3
Failed findings
-
CoolingcriticalInspector note: Meat cooked earlier in the morning and cooling at room temperature is 75 F. Properly cool food.
-
Adequate Handwashing/Where/When/HowcriticalInspector note: Employee observed playing with hair and then returning to work without washing hands. Ensure employees are properly washing hands.
-
Pesticide UsagecriticalInspector note: Kitchen: Cans of RAID in the warewashing area and the manager says they spray when they see bugs. Ensue all pesticides are applied by a licensed exterminator.
-
Food Container LabelsInspector note: Food containers are unlabelled. Label containers.
-
Food ProtectionInspector note: Preserved eggs stored at room temperature. Store PHF's refrigerated.
-
Food Contact Surfaces DesignInspector note: Kitchen: Food is stored in single use containers Provide food grade containers. Kitchen: Latex exam gloves used. Providefood handler gloves.
-
Three Compartment SinkInspector note: Warewashing Area: No drainboad to collect soiled items. Provide area to collect soiled dishes.
-
Wiping Cloths Clean SanitizeInspector note: Wiping cloths stored outside of sanitizer. Store cloths properly.
-
Non-Food Contact Surfaces CleanInspector note: Refrigerators and counters are soiled with food debris. Clean to remove.
